COVIDScholar es un motor que utiliza el procesamiento del lenguaje natural (PNL) para potenciar la búsqueda en un conjunto de documentos de investigación relacionados con COVID-19. Fue creado por el equipo de Matscholar, un esfuerzo de investigación dirigido por grupos de investigación del Laboratorio Nacional Lawrence Berkeley. Ver...

Database of publications on coronavirus disease (COVID-19). You can search the WHO database of publications on coronavirus disease (COVID-19). Articles are searchable by author, key word (title, author, journal), journal, or by general topic. To see the most recently added citations, select “Newest updates”. The database is updated daily.

DOAJ es un directorio en línea que indexa y proporciona acceso a revistas académicas de alta calidad de todo el mundo, de acceso abierto y revisadas por pares. Permite buscar las revistas y los artículos publicados por ellas.
Google Scholar (Google Académico) es un buscador de Google especializado en la búsqueda de contenido y bibliografía científico-académica.

(Bielefeld Academic Search Engine) is one of the world's most voluminous search engines especially for academic web resources. BASE provides more than 150 million documents from more than 7,000 sources. You can access the full texts of about 60% of the indexed documents for free.

Paperity is the first multi-disciplinary aggregator of Open Access journals and papers. All articles indexed by Paperity are Open Access (OA).Paperity is multi-disciplinary and covers all fields of research. Paperity makes sure to index only genuine scholarly literature.

Scilit (the name uses components of the words “scientific” and “literature”) is a comprehensive, free database for scientists using a new method to collate data and indexing scientific material. Its crawlers extract the latest data from CrossRef and PubMed on a daily basis. This means that newly published articles are added to Scilit immediately.
